Summary

This project will enhance food security in the community through training on informed food production methods, encourage proper use of loan funds, promote education by retaining pupils in school through lunch program and restoring human dignity through inspirational talks.

Challenge

Youths in this region are faced with socio-economic and psychological problems due to joblessness, loss of guardians and lack of proper education.

Solution

Training on life-skills, informed agriculture, facilitating loaning facility, supporting feeding program in schools and providing inspirational talks in schools.

Long-Term Impact

Acquisition of training will instill long term food security, self-reliance, integrity and improvement of livelihood.
